The Casio Exilim EX-Z6 stands out for its compactness and lightness, making it an ideal camera for capturing moments on the go. The Casio brand, known for its quality and reliability, ensures a pleasant user experience. The included user manual allows for quick handling, even for photography novices. However, this device has some limitations. The image quality is lower than that of digital or hybrid reflex cameras, which may disappoint more demanding photographers. Additionally, the lack of advanced features such as manual exposure control limits the customization of shots. The battery life is also a drawback, requiring frequent recharges during prolonged use. In terms of design, the model is attractive and modern, but the low-resolution LCD screen can make viewing difficult in bright light. Finally, the absence of Wi-Fi or Bluetooth connectivity complicates photo sharing on social media, which could hinder users wanting to instantly share their memories. Overall, the Casio Exilim EX-Z6 will be perfectly suited for photography enthusiasts looking for a simple and practical device, but it may not meet the needs of more advanced users.Score details
